The Elevate Project helps people with refugee status to develop their employability skills and to gain employment. This holistic, personalised service ‘elevates’ refugees’ employment prospects, giving hope, aspirations and access to the labour market, thereby reducing the complex barriers that they face. Elevate is a partnership project led by Groundwork London (GL) with the Centre of Innovation and Partnerships (CIPS) and Refugee Action (RA). Groundwork London will focus on the employability aspect.

Project Coordinator
Part time (21 hours per week)

The role of Refugee Action in the Elevate Project is to:

  1. Provide ‘wrap around’ support to clients to facilitate their integration including advice on housing, welfare benefits and health as well as referral on immigration and family reunion.
  2. Engage with local community-based organisations to increase referrals of eligible people to the Elevate service.

You will coordinate the Elevate Project and establish effective working relationships with the project partners and key external stakeholders. You will carry out thorough client need assessments and deliver wrap around casework and integration support.

You will have:

  • Insight into the needs, experiences and hopes of refugees in London;
  • Experience and understanding of cultural diversity and the ability to work with people from a range of different cultures;
  • Detailed knowledge of the housing and support entitlements of recognised refugees and their families as well as the obstacles they may face;
  • One year’s experience of providing advice and advocacy on housing and benefits to refugees to facilitate their integration;
  • Ability to build positive working relations with community organisations to build their receptiveness to incorporate integration support into their services;
  • Experience of recruiting, training, supervising and motivating volunteers in an advice capacity and managing volunteers remotely;
  • Ability to work remotely in an outreach community organisation on own initiative.
